Gerrard – Aquilani is similar to Xabi Alonso
The Liverpool captain Steven Gerrard was pleased to get his first chance to play a full game against Fiorentina alongside new £20m signing Alberto Aquilani, and he has high hopes that the Italian will be a good replacement for Xabi Alonso, who left Anfield for Real Madrid in the summer.
“It was nice for Aquilani to get out there and get his first start,” Gerrard said. “He can dictate the tempo of a game. He’s a clever player, a good passer. I don’t want to tempt fate but he’s very similar to Xabi.”
Aquilani himself was extremely happy to get his first full game for seven months, and thinks he can only improve for the experience.
“I started for the first time in seven or eight months in the first XI — that’s very hard,” he said.
“After that length of time it’s difficult to be fit but I’m happy because I’m playing and that means I’m getting there.
“My ankle is better, it’s improved, so while the result was not good from a personal point of view it’s been good, physically.
“I can play better but it was important to start and to run because after seven months I need to play, play, play because I’m in a new team.
“There are very good players and they can help me.
“The game was important for the confidence when playing with Steven Gerrard, Javier Mascherano and the other players.”
With Mascherano back playing his usual top class game, and with a fit Gerrard and Fernando Torres, Aquilani could finally integrate himself into a top class team again.
